How they compare
Hong Kong currently reports 317.18 billion SDR against 16.42 billion SDR in West African Economic and Monetary Union (WAEMU), a difference of 300.77 billion SDR.
That makes Hong Kong's figure about 19.3 times West African Economic and Monetary Union (WAEMU)'s.
Across all 28 years both countries report, Hong Kong has been ahead every year.
Hong Kong ranks 9th and West African Economic and Monetary Union (WAEMU) ranks 10th of 188 countries.
Hong Kong has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Hong Kong | West African Economic and Monetary Union (WAEMU) |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 56.86 billion SDR | 2.24 billion SDR | 54.62 billion SDR | Hong Kong |
| 2000s | 96.64 billion SDR | 5.32 billion SDR | 91.32 billion SDR | Hong Kong |
| 2010s | 254.99 billion SDR | 9.60 billion SDR | 245.39 billion SDR | Hong Kong |
| 2020s | 333.06 billion SDR | 14.59 billion SDR | 318.48 billion SDR | Hong Kong |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
International liquidity consists of all the resources that are available to the monetary authorities of countries for the purpose of meeting balance of payments financing needs.
